Hair loss is a common problem amongst women and can happen in women as young as women in their 20s. It is typically caused by hormonal changes that occur in PCOS, postpartum and perimenopause and into menopause. Stress and thyroid dysfunction also play a significant role. As many as 40-50% or women in their 40’s have hair loss which manifests as thinning, increased shedding, slower growth and loss of shine and luster. Hair loss in women can result from many different factors. Unlike male pattern hair loss, which is usually mostly genetic, female hair loss is often multifactorial.
Perimenopause and menopause: Lower estrogen and progesterone lead to thinning hair, slower growth, and increased shedding.
Postpartum: Hormone shifts after pregnancy can cause significant temporary shedding (telogen effluvium).
Thyroid disorders: Both underactive and overactive thyroid conditions can disrupt the hair growth cycle
This is the most common cause of hair thinning in women.
Hair becomes finer, the part widens, and density decreases over time.
Caused by sensitivity of hair follicles to androgens (even at normal levels)
High stress can push large numbers of hairs into the “shedding phase.” Often occurring 2-4 months after the stressful event.

Certain medications may cause shedding, including:
Blood pressure medications
Some antidepressants
Hormonal therapies
Chemotherapy drugs

Hair stimulation treatments are especially effective when started early. Follicles that remain inactive for extended periods are harder to regenerate.
